#607aff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#607aff is composed of 37.6% red, 47.8%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.4% cyan, 52.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 230.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 68.8%. #607aff color hex could be obtained by blending #c0f4ff with #0000ff.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#607aff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#607aff has RGB values of R:96, G:122,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 6322943.

Shades and Tints of #607aff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000312 is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#607aff
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a9abb6 is the less saturated color, while #607aff is the most saturated one.
